The Strategic Role of Tooling Storage in Germany's Advanced Manufacturing Sector

Germany's reputation for manufacturing excellence is built on structural precision, high-efficiency automation, and stringent safety standards. In the German industrial landscape—ranging from automotive clusters in Baden-Württemberg and Bavaria to injection molding hubs in North Rhine-Westphalia—protecting valuable tooling and molds is critical. Heavy-duty injection molds, sheet metal stamping dies, and casting tools represent significant capital investments. Protecting them from damage and ensuring rapid access directly impacts operational downtime and safety.

Traditional storage methods often compromise floor space and risk operator safety. Modern German manufacturing demands systematic, highly dense storage structures that integrate seamlessly with overhead cranes, mechanical hoists, and automated handling systems. Transitioning to specialized, pull-out drawer racking systems maximizes vertical space while ensuring safe handling for molds weighing from 500 kg to over 5,000 kg per level.

  • Floor Space Optimization: Up to 60-70% floor space reclamation by shifting to vertical drawer storage configurations.
  • Worker Safety Assurance: Built-in anti-tilt mechanics and structural locks prevent multiple drawers from pulling out concurrently.
  • Accelerated Cycle Times: Crane-compatible structural setups minimize overhead tooling changeover times during production runs.

Engineering Integrity & Safety Compliance

Exporting to Germany requires strict adherence to European quality frameworks. Our tooling racks are engineered to meet the demanding requirements of:

DIN EN 15635 Norms Governing the application and maintenance of steel storage equipment, guaranteeing structural stability under varying dynamic loads.
DGUV Rule 108-007 German social accident insurance directives that define explicit parameters for pull-out drawer mechanism locking devices and safety interlocks.
FEM 10.2.02 Standards European Federation of Materials Handling design codes for static steel racking, regulating safety factors and load-deflection limits.

Structural Analysis & Technical Specifications

A closer look at the mechanical design, load-bearing capacities, and high-performance safety structures built into our racking systems.

Structural Steel Selection

We utilize high-tensile hot-rolled steel profiles (predominantly structural Q235B and Q355B grades) matching European S235JR and S355JR standards. Upright frames are cold-formed to maximize load distribution, maintaining structural stability even under uneven weight distribution across drawers.

Anti-Tilt Safety Lockout

Compliant with German occupational safety regulations, our structural interlock prevents multiple drawer panels from opening simultaneously. Pulling out one shelf automatically locks the remaining levels, preventing shifts in the center of gravity and stabilizing the racking unit.

Bearing & Glide Mechanics

Heavy-duty, maintenance-free roller bearings combined with robust guide rails ensure smooth operational movement. Drawers feature a 60% standard retraction limit or up to 90%-100% full-extension slide capacity, engineered with safety end-stops to secure heavy loads.

In-Depth FAQ for Engineering & Procurement Directors

Detailed answers to standard technical questions regarding layout, safety regulations, and deployment parameters in European facilities.

How do your systems comply with DIN EN 15635 and DGUV rule 108-007?
Our systems are designed using load calculation methods that meet EN standards. Structural designs include mechanical stop barriers, double welding on high-stress joints, and mechanical interlocks to prevent multiple drawers from pulling out at the same time, meeting DGUV occupational safety requirements.
What steel grades do you use for heavy load components?
We use Q235B steel for lighter framework and structural Q355B (comparable to European S355JR steel) for high-load beams, main vertical columns, and drawer support runners. Material mill test reports (MTR) are provided for each shipping batch.
Can you customize drawer extension rates and loading capacities?
Yes. We offer partial-extension drawers (typically 60% extension for load ratings up to 2,000 kg) and full-extension drawers (100% extension using heavy-duty bearings for loads up to 1,000 kg). Custom load ratings can be engineered to support up to 3,000 kg or more per level.
What corrosion protection and surface finishes do you provide?
All components undergo multi-stage chemical pre-treatment, including pickling and phosphating to remove scaling and oils. They are then finished with a thermosetting polyester electrostatic powder coating, cured at 180°C to 200°C. This creates a surface resistant to scratching, impacts, and chemical exposure, suitable for demanding shop floor environments.
